ARC Advisory Group, a leading global research and advisory firm for manufacturing, industry and infrastructure, has announced that it now offers market research data in a wide variety of technology domains with regional and country level granularity.
ARC delivers targeted global market research studies to help regional sales and marketing managers make more informed decisions based on current dataAndy Chatha, ARC president These focused market research studies include both qualitative information and quantitative data specific to a region or selected country. Regional and country studies are now available for all major ARC domains. They deliver a detailed assessment of the economic health of a region or country, growth by industry sector and market strengths of the leading suppliers by region or country. In addition, ARC market research studies highlight overall trends in the market, technology and customer applications. Typical market research studies are delivered as PDF files with both text and market share charts. “ARC delivers targeted global market research studies to help regional sales and marketing managers make more informed decisions based on current data,” said ARC president, Andy Chatha. “In most cases, the primary research for these studies is performed by ARC analysts based right in the region or country in question, providing a unique perspective.”
